Alter Weight

School transmutation; Level bard 2, magus 2, sorcerer/ wizard 2, vanguard 2

CASTING

Casting Time 1 standard action
Components V, S, F (a bronze weight used for a measuring scale)

EFFECT

Range close (25 ft. + 5 ft./2 levels)
Target one object of up to 2 cu. ft./level
Duration 1 min./level (D)
Saving Throw Fortitude negates (object); Spell Resistance yes (object)

DESCRIPTION

You change the weight of a single object, making it lighter or heavier. This has a few effects, depending on which option is chosen.

If you lighten the object, its weight is decreased by half. It deals only half as much damage for falling on a creature, and takes half as much falling damage itself. If cast on a weapon, it deals damage as if one size category smaller. If cast on armor, its armor check penalty is reduced by 1 and its maximum Dexterity bonus increases by +1.

If you make the object heavier, its weight doubles. It deals twice as much damage for falling on a creature, and takes twice as much falling damage itself. If cast on a weapon, it deals damage as if one size category larger. If cast on armor, its armor check penalty is increased by 1 and its maximum Dexterity bonus is reduced by -1.

Alter weight has no affect on the proficiency required to use armor effectively, nor does it change its arcane failure chance. Multiple castings of alter weight do not stack on a given object; casting it a second time on an object ends the previous effect (assuming the object fails its save).
